Crews responded in under 5 minutes following a sprinkler alarm activation and quickly escalated the response once on scene to find smoke issuing from the front of the building.
Thankfully there were no injuries, with all workers having evacuated safely prior to FRV’s arrival.
Equipped with breathing apparatus, firefighters begun working their way through the 120mX20m structure, locating an 8m forging press containing a significant amount of oil which had ignited.
Three Pumpers, a Teleboom and a Rescue appliance were critical in getting the scene under control and were assisted by support vehicles.
FRV was supported by Victoria Police.
